> Just out of curiosity, when was the "seiyuu boom?"

In Japanese seiyuu history, it is generally considered that there is 3 to
4 seiyuu boom periods.  The current (or recent, if you think it has wind
down already) one started around 5 years ago.  During this period, many
seiyuu released their own song albums, essay collections, photo album, 
radio-CD, and form performance groups e.g. Hummingbird, Beachhips, Furils,
GFC, Osakana Peguin, EMU, Weib, Girls be, etc.  Plays, concerts, live
events were held all over Japan.
